Quote:There is a known issue with Kodi builds for Windows to updating skins. Follow these steps :
- Go back to stock Estuary in Settings / Interface / Skin
- Close Kodi
- Start Kodi again
- Update Estuary MOD V2
- Go back to Estuary MOD V2
